One Fatality, Several Injuries in Multi-Vehicle Accident on the White Horse Pike

On August 6, 2015 at approximately 7:52 p.m., Galloway Township Police Department responded to a multi-vehicle accident on the White Horse Pike.

A 2005 Hyundai driven by Kay Campbell 45, of Egg Harbor was traveling west on US 30 when it crossed the center line of the roadway. The Hyundai struck the left rear side of a 2009 Dodge driven by Marisa Cowan 29, of Hammonton as she traveled east. 

The Hyundai continued traveling west in the eastbound lanes striking a 2004 Toyota driven by Donald Kleinschmidt 62, of Absecon as he traveled east. 

Cowan suffered minor injuries and was transported to ARMC by GTAS. Kleinschmidt suffered serious non-life threatening injuries and was transported to ARMC City Division by GTAS.  

Campbell suffered fatal injuries and had to be extricated from her vehicle by Pomona Fire Department. She was pronounced deceased at 9:16pm. 

US 30 between Carton Ave and Mannheim Ave was shut down for 3 hours while the scene was investigated and debris and vehicles were removed. 

Officer Steve Garrison and Officer Kevin Costa of the Galloway Township Police Fatal Accident Unit are investigating the accident. 


Assisting Agencies: Pomona Fire Dept, Germania Fire Dept, Galloway Twp EMS, Atlantic County Prosecutors Ofc, Atlanticare Medics, NJ Medical Examiner, and Hy-Way Towing
